Leaking Basement Repair in Birmingham, AL
Leaking basement repair services address issues related to water intrusion that can compromise the integrity and safety of a home’s foundation. These projects typically involve identifying the source of leaks, which may include cracks, faulty drainage systems, or poor sealing around windows and walls, then implementing appropriate solutions such as sealing cracks, installing sump pumps, or improving drainage to prevent future water entry. Property owners often seek these services to protect their property from water damage, mold growth, and structural deterioration, especially after heavy rains or persistent dampness.
Before requesting leaking basement repair, homeowners should consider the extent of the water intrusion, the location of leaks, and any signs of ongoing moisture issues. Understanding whether the problem is isolated or widespread can help determine the necessary scope of work. Additionally, knowing the history of water problems in the area, such as drainage patterns or previous repairs, can assist in planning effective solutions. Clear communication about the specific concerns and visible damage allows for more accurate assessments and tailored repair strategies.

Common Leaking Basement Repair Jobs
Basement wall sealing - prevents water from seeping through foundation walls.
Drainage system installation - redirects water away from the basement to reduce moisture buildup.
Foundation crack repair - addresses structural issues that can lead to leaks and water intrusion.
Waterproofing coatings - create a barrier to keep basement spaces dry and protected.
Sump pump installation - removes accumulated water to prevent flooding during heavy rains.
Leak detection services - identify sources of water intrusion to target repairs effectively.
Leaking Basement Repair Questions
What causes basement leaks? Basement leaks can result from cracks in the foundation, poor drainage, or plumbing issues that allow water to seep in.
How can I tell if my basement is leaking? Signs include damp walls, musty odors, water stains, or visible puddles on the floor after rain.
What are common repair options for a leaking basement? Repairs may involve sealing cracks, installing drainage systems, or waterproofing coatings to prevent water intrusion.
Is basement waterproofing necessary for all homes? Waterproofing is recommended when signs of moisture or leaks are present to protect the foundation and interior space.
